Resourcing the Next Generation

The origins NextGen Ventures date back to 1933 when the first generation founder opened his first auto garage in Kansas City, MO. During the Oklahoma Land Rush of the late 1800s their family moved from Texas to Durant, OK where they attempted to feed their 10 children by farming their new land. Once his brothers were old enough to help out on the able to take his place on the farm, he quit high school and started welding on the Panhandle Eastern Pipeline, which stretched from parts of Oklahoma to Illinois. During those long days welding, he saw opportunities to build motor oil recycling plants along the way, later launching retail distributions for the motor oil. Over eight decades and four generations later, 12 different operating businesses were created across energy, retail, retail, real estate, and software sectors.
